TMNT: Shredder’s Revenge Update

A new patch drops today, 12/22/2022, for TMNT: Shredder’s Revenge. TMNT is celebrating selling over 1 million copies of the game. The TMNT update provide both CRT and VCR filters, along with custom game dip switches.
